Job Description
Job description
In search of a highly motivated and hands-on attorney with 6+ years of professional experience in the telecom industry, data privacy regulations and/or regulatory policy implementation, willing to join the Company in its exciting next phase of growth. Responsibilities will include providing internal legal and regulatory support to multiple business areas in connection with various business and commercial issues, ensuring compliance with the applicable US regulatory requirements and being the Company' s primary contact with US regulatory and law enforcement agencies.
Position: Sr. Mgr., Legal and Govt Affairs
Region: Florida, US
Reports to: VP, General Counsel
Duties and Responsibilities:
o Provide general legal support and advice in connection with the company’ s day to day business and commercial operations. Analyze various business situations and develop recommendations in accordance with U.S. regulatory requirements and the company’ s business needs.
o Support and coordinate internal efforts to meet regulatory requirements due time, including, without limitation, the preparation of Company’ s responses in connection with all government subpoenas, consultations or security concerns, lawful requests for surveillance or production of U.S. records by U.S. federal, state, and local law enforcement agencies.
o Develop internal awareness and a deeper knowledge and understanding of U.S. regulatory requirements policy among the relevant internal areas within the company.
Requirements:
o Education: US Law Degree (JD)
o Experience: 6+ years working as a general practitioner at a law firm, a company or a government agency, with regulatory (telecom) expertise and experience dealing with government agencies in the US.
o Must be a U.S. citizen residing in the United States or its territories.
o English and knowledge of Spanish and/or Portuguese (preferable).
Remote but must drive into office (Downtown Miami) 1-2 days per week.
